Facts About Optics

Rifle scopes allow you to precisely align a rifle at different targets by lining up your eye with the target over a range. They accomplish this through magnifying the target by utilizing a series of lenses inside the scope. The scope’s positioning can be adjusted to take into account numerous natural things like wind speed and elevation to account for bullet drop.

The scope’s purpose is to understand exactly where the bullet will land based on the sight picture you are seeing via the scope as you line up the scope’s crosshair or reticle with the intended point of impact. Many modern rifle scopes have around 11 parts which are found within and on the exterior of the scope. These parts include the rifle scope’s body, lenses, windage and elevation turrets, focus rings, and other elements. See all eleven parts of scopes.

About Rifle Glass Varieties

Rifle scopes can be either “first focal plane” or “second focal plane” style of scopes. The type of focal plane an optic has decides where the reticle or crosshair lies in connection with the optic’s magnifying adjustments. It simply implies the reticle is behind or in front of the magnification lens of the scope. Picking the most ideal sort of rifle scope depends on what kind of shooting or hunting you intend on undertaking.

Info About First Focal Plane Glass

Focal plane scopes (FFP) include the reticle in front of the magnification lens. These types of scopes are useful for:

  • Quick acquisition, long distance kinds of shooting
  • Shooting situations where computations are very little
  • Experienced shooters who have an idea for their aim point “hold over” as well as “lead” correlations for their firearm
  • Shooters who don’t mind the reticle is bigger and requires more visual sight space than a SFP reticle

Second Focal Plane Glass Details

Second focal plane optics (SFP) come with the reticle to the rear of the magnification lens. In the FFP example with the SFP scope, the 5x “zoom” one hundred yard tick measurement would be 1/5th of the non “zoom” tick reticle measurement.

  • Far away types of shooting where shooters have additional time to make ballistic calculations
  • Shooting where most of the shots take place within shorter proximities and ranges
  • Shooters who want a clearer optic sight picture with less area used up by the enlarged FFP reticle

Zoom for Rifle Glass

The quantity of zoom a scope provides is determined by the size, thickness, and curvatures of the lenses inside of the rifle scope. The zoom of the scope is the “power” of the scope.

Fixed Single Power Lens Glass

A single power rifle scope will have a magnification number designator like 4×32. This implies the magnification power of the scope is 4x power and the objective lens is 32mm. The zoom of this type of optic can not change since it is set from the factory.

Info About Variable Power Lens Optics

Variable power rifle scopes use enhanced power. The power change is accomplished by the power ring part of the scope near the back of the scope by the eye bell.

About Lens Covering

All cutting-edge rifle scope lenses are covered. Lens covering can be an important aspect of a shooting system when buying high end rifle optics and scope equipment.

HD Versus ED Optic Lens Coatings

Some glass suppliers additionally use “HD” or high-definition lens finishes which use various processes, elements, polarizations, and chemicals to enhance a wide range of color ranges and viewable target visibility through lenses. This HD finishing is often used with increased density lens glass which drops light’s potential to refract through the lens glass. Some scope corporations use “HD” to describe “ED” implying extra-low dispersion glass. ED deals with how colors are presented on the chroma spectrum and the chromatic aberration which is similarly called color distortion or fringing. Chromatic aberration can be noticeable around things with defined outlines as light hits the item from particular angles.

Single Rifle Optic Lens Finishing Versus Multi-Coating

Various optic lenses can also have various finishes applied to them. All lenses typically have at least some type of treatment or coating applied to them prior to being used in a rifle scope or optic. Since the lens isn’t just a raw piece of glass, they require performance enhancing coatings. It becomes part of the finely tuned optic. It requires a coating to be applied to it so that it will be optimally functional in lots of types of environments, degrees of sunlight (full light VS shade), and other shooting conditions.

This lens treatment can protect the lens from scratches while lowering glare and other less advantageous things experienced in the shooting environment while sighting in with the scope. The quality of a single coated lens depends on the scope producer and how much you paid for it.

Some scope producers similarly make it a point to define if their optic lenses are layered or “multi” covered. Being “better” depends on the maker’s lens treatment technology and the quality of products used in building the rifle scope.

Hydrophobic Lens Finishing

Water on an optic’s lens does not help with maintaining a clear sight picture through a scope at all. Lots of top of the line and high-end optic manufacturers will coat their lenses with a hydrophobic or hydrophilic finishing. The Steiner Optics Nano-Protection is a fine example of this sort of treatment. It deals with the surface of the Steiner scope lens so the H2O particles can not bind to it or produce surface tension. The result is that the water beads move off of the scope to keep a clear, water free sight picture.

Rifle Scope Installation Options

Installing approaches for scopes are available in a couple of choices. There are the basic scope rings which are separately mounted to the scope and one-piece scope mounts which cradle the scope. These different types of mounts also typically come in quick release versions which use throw levers which allow rifle operators to rapidly install and dismount the optics.

Hex Key Rifle Glass Ring Mounts

Standard, clamp style mounting scope rings use hex head screws to mount to the flattop style Picatinny scope mount rails on rifles. These types of scope mounts use a couple of different rings to support the optic, and are made from 7075 T6 billet aluminum which is created for long distance accuracy shooting. This type of scope install is wonderful for rifles which require a durable, sound mount which will not move no matter how much the scope is moved or abused.

Quick-Release Cantilever Rifle Optic Rings

These types of quick-release rifle scope mounts can be used to rapidly remove a scope and attach it to a different rifle. Numerous scopes can also be swapped out if they all use a compatible style mount. These types of mounts are handy for long guns which are transported a lot, to swap out the optic from the rifle for protecting the scope, or for optics which are used in between several rifles.

Rifle Scope Tube Sealing and Gas Purging

Wetness inside your rifle glass can destroy a day on the range and your pricey optic by inducing fogging and generating residue inside of the scope tube. Most scopes protect against humidity from going into the scope tube with a series of sealing O-rings which are water resistant. Generally, these water-resistant scopes can be submerged beneath 20 or 30 feet of water before the water pressure can push moisture past the O-rings. This should be ample moisture avoidance for conventional use rifles for hunting and sporting purposes, unless you intend on taking your rifle boating and are concerned about the optic still functioning if it goes over the side and you can still recover the gun.

Gas Purged Rifle Optic Tubes

Another component of avoiding the buildup of wetness within the rifle scope tube is filling the tube with a gas like nitrogen. Given that this space is currently taken up by the gas, the glass is less impacted by temp alterations and pressure variations from the external environment which might possibly permit water vapor to seep in around the seals to fill the vacuum which would otherwise exist.
